An official modding API for Java comming out right now would cause alot of issues. We are already having the problem with 3 main APIs simutaneously exist at the same time (Forge, Neoforge, and Fabric). Adding one more to the mix would cause further split to the already fragmented modding scene.

It would make sense a decade ago, but not now, considering how mature the current modding scene is for Java.

They do have something similar to Hytale, and people complain about it. It is called Bedrock addons. They have official guides for making addons. Marketplace addons and their creators being publicly advertise all the time, and free addons can still be downloaded via third-party websites like MCPEDL.

For Java edition, Mojang takes a more off-hand approach, leaving it to the community. Meaning gradually adding features that make modding easier. From releasing the obfuscation map and recently outright removing obfuscation; to adding more data-driven features. They are doing alot for Java modders for a game that was designed initially to have no modding at all.

Lithosphere is a pretty underrated mod when comparing with mods like Tectonic. Personally, I considered it to be the best at generating "realistic terrain". The mod flattened the terrain, generating rivers, large mountains & large open ocean which forms continents & islands. Basically making the world feels expansive without crazy mountains like Tectonic.
